@Peter-Zehentreiter you worked out a solution,
it is similar to the way I use MRA so that I get to ride the route I planned, I use offline mode & route as track,
this way there are no disturbances to the route unless I go off route & the app then tries to get me back on the trackyes I know this has the disadvantage of not getting the latest up to date road closure/traffic information but I am on a bike & traffic is not really such an issue & even a lot of "road closures" can be got through on a bike
I do mitigate the issue of road closures, normally at breakfast in the hotel, by going onlline & checking if the app does try to add any route changes before I set off,
but when I set off the route is reloaded with navigation is offline & as a track -
